Reliability of College Grades from Longitudinal Data
Werts, Charles; And Others
Educational and Psychological Measurement, 38, 1, 89-95, Spr 78
Joreskog's procedure for the analysis of simplex models was used to test Humphreys' assertion that eight semesters of undergraduate grade point averages have a simplex form. The assertion was confirmed, and precise estimates of unattenuated correlations and reliabilities were also obtained. (Author/JKS)
